I just bought this USB mic, the Blue Snowball, a few weeks ago, and it makes recording on my Mac quicker and easier than ever... The dual-capsule design is tailored for a great vocal performance, but it works great for recording songs with my electric guitar too. I think it's particularly good for any guitar amp.. whether it's clean or distorted tones.

I've used this mic to record my band (live and studio) and podcasts as well. I think it's great since USB direct-recording doesn't require an expensive audio interface. Even though the mic looks retro and reminds of the early days of audio, the modern technology ensures professional quality audio recording.. A great buy.
